CHEF JOHN'S SHRIMP COCKTAIL

Before I knew much about food or dining out, I knew that if they brought shrimp cocktails to the table as an appetizer, we were eating at a 'fancy' restaurant. I'm sure I enjoyed the shrimp, but what I really loved was dipping the crackers in the spicy, horseradish-spiked cocktail sauce.

Steps:

  • Stir water, onion, lemon, garlic, tarragon, seafood seasoning, peppercorns, and bay leaf together in a large pot; bring to a simmer and cook until flavors blend, about 15 minutes.
  • Whisk ketchup, chili sauce, horseradish, lemon juice, Worcestershire sauce, hot sauce, and salt together in a bowl; refrigerate until chilled, at least 15 minutes.
  • Bring poaching liquid to a rapid boil. Cook the shrimp in the boiling liquid until they are bright pink on the outside and the meat is no longer transparent in the center, about 5 minutes. Transfer shrimp to a bowl of ice water and immerse in ice water until cold; drain. Arrange cold shrimp on a platter and serve with chilled sauce.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 305.6 calories, Carbohydrate 18.9 g, Cholesterol 345 mg, Fat 4.3 g, Fiber 1.7 g, Protein 47.7 g, SaturatedFat 0.8 g, Sodium 1414.9 mg, Sugar 10.4 g

3 quarts cold water
¼ onion, sliced
½ lemon
2 cloves garlic, peeled and bruised
2 sprigs fresh tarragon
1 tablespoon seafood seasoning (such as Old Bay®)
1 teaspoon whole black peppercorns
1 bay leaf
½ cup ketchup
¼ cup chili sauce
¼ cup prepared horseradish
1 teaspoon lemon juice
1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
3 drops hot sauce, or to taste
1 pinch salt
2 pounds shell-on deveined jumbo shrimp

SHRIMP COCKTAIL

Steps:

  • Put the water, carrot, celery, onion, garlic, lemon, parsley, thyme, and bay leaves in a pot and bring to a boil over high heat. Lower the heat to a simmer, set a cover on top slightly ajar, and cook for 10 to 30 minutes.
  • Drop the shrimp into the liquid and turn off the heat. Cook the shrimp, stirring occasionally, until they curl and turn pink, about 2 to 2 1/2 minutes for medium shrimp, 3 minutes for large ones. Drain and cool to room temperature. Peel the shrimp and remove the vein along the curve of the shrimp, if desired. Refrigerate if not serving right away. If refrigerated, bring the shrimp to room temperature 20 minutes before serving.
  • To serve put the cocktail sauce in a medium bowl and surround with the shrimp, or loop the shrimp over the edge of an individual cocktail glass and top with the sauce. Garnish with the lemon and serve.
  • Optional Tip: To de-vein the shrimp before cooking, hold a shrimp between the thumb and forefinger with the rounded side of the shrimp upward. Place the pointed end of a wooden skewer at the junction of the second and third segments of the shrimp shell, about 1/8-inch down from the top. Gently push the skewer through the shell and then lift up to remove the vein.
  • Combine the ketchup, lemon zest and juice, horseradish, and Worcestershire sauce in a small bowl. Add hot sauce, if desired. Mix well, then refrigerate until ready to serve.
  • Yield: 1 1/2 cups

10 cups cold water
2 medium carrots, quartered
2 stalks celery, quartered
1 large onion, quartered
1 head garlic, halved
1 lemon, halved
1/2 bunch parsley
5 sprigs fresh thyme
2 bay leaves
1 pound medium or large shrimp, in the shell, rinsed
1 tablespoon kosher salt
Cocktail Sauce, recipe follows
Lemon wedges
1 cup ketchup
1 lemon, zest finely grated and juiced
4 teaspoons prepared horseradish, or to taste, drained
1/4 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
Hot sauce, to taste

SPICY MEXICAN SHRIMP COCKTAIL

Cooked shrimp are chilled in a spicy tomato-juice cocktail with avocado, red onion, and cilantro. Serve in one large bowl or ladle into individual bowls.

Steps:

  • Mix shrimp, red onion, habanero pepper, cilantro, jalapeno pepper, and garlic in a large bowl; add tomato and clam juice cocktail, lime juice, ketchup, horseradish, and hot pepper sauce and stir. Season mixture with salt. Gently stir avocado into the mixture taking care to not mash the avocado.
  • Cover bowl with plastic wrap and refrigerate for 2 to 3 hours before serving.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 226 calories, Carbohydrate 16.1 g, Cholesterol 230.4 mg, Fat 6.3 g, Fiber 3.3 g, Protein 26.4 g, SaturatedFat 1.1 g, Sodium 662.3 mg, Sugar 6.2 g

2 pounds cooked shrimp, peeled and deveined
½ cup finely chopped red onion
1 habanero pepper, diced
¼ cup fresh cilantro, chopped
1 jalapeno pepper, diced
1 tablespoon crushed garlic
1 ½ cups tomato and clam juice cocktail
¼ cup fresh lime juice
¼ cup ketchup
¼ cup prepared horseradish
1 teaspoon hot pepper sauce, or to taste
salt to taste
1 ripe avocado - peeled, pitted, and chopped

IRON CHEF SPICY SHRIMP COCKTAIL

Steps:

  • For the shrimp: In a large saucepan of water, add the bay leaves and black peppercorns. Bring to a boil. Line a sheet pan with paper towels.
  • For the sauce: In a medium bowl, combine the ketchup, horseradish, lemon juice, chile sauce, Worcestershire sauce and hot sauce.
  • Add the shrimp to the water and cook at a very low simmer, stirring, until the centers are fully cooked and no longer translucent, about 3 minutes. Transfer the shrimp to the lined sheet pan. Chill for an hour before serving.
  • Serve the shrimp with the cocktail sauce and lemon wedges.

2 bay leaves
1 teaspoon black peppercorns
1 pound (16/20) shrimp, head-on if possible, thawed if frozen, peeled and deveined with tails on
Lemon wedges, for garnish
1/2 cup ketchup
2 tablespoons prepared horseradish
1 tablespoon lemon juice
1 teaspoon Thai sweet chile sauce
1/2 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
Dash of hot sauce, such as Tabasco

FIERY-HOT SHRIMP COCKTAIL

This is a recipe that comes from Rachel Ray's "30 Minute Meals-Top Drawer Dinner" I love shrimp cocktail but this is way too hot & spicy for me, then I went ahead and tweaked it and now it is even hotter. Passive cooking time is cooling time.

Steps:

  • Combine hot pepper sauce, chili powder, onion powder, ketchup, lemon juice, lemon zest, celery and parsley in a small bowl.
  • Add shrimp and coat evenly.
  • Chill 20 minutes.
  • Line 4 cocktail glasses or small dishes with leaf lettuce and top each with 1/4 of chilled shrimp.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 155.9, Fat 2.4, SaturatedFat 0.5, Cholesterol 172.8, Sodium 746.7, Carbohydrate 11, Fiber 2.4, Sugar 4.8, Protein 24.3

1/4 cup hot pepper sauce (Tabasco)
2 teaspoons chili powder
2 teaspoons onion powder
1/4 cup ketchup
1 lemon, zested
1/2 lemon, juice of
3 celery ribs, from the heart, finely chopped
2 -3 chopped fresh parsley leaves
1 lb medium shrimp, peeled deveined and cooked, tails removed
4 pieces of leaf lettuce leaves
